June 8, 2025 Fishing Outlook & Conditions
Imagine That Expeditions Tip of the Week:
Flows are still fluctuating each day due to continued snow melt. Our tip of the week is to look for water with some visibility ( banks or edges ). It is looking like we will be getting another bump in flows over the next few days.
Hatches: Midges, BWOs, PMDs, Caddis.
Best Time to Fish: Warmer days are expected over the next week. Time of Day shouldn’t have a huge impact. Water clarity will be the key
Best Stretch: Below Fontenelle Dam to Slate Creek; Town to Airport
Best Access: Slate Creek (tailwater stretch)
GREEN RIVER:
Flow Rate:
Warren Bridge (1000 CFS)
La Barge ( 3070 CFS)
Water Clarity: Off Color
Water Temp: High 40s to low 50s
5 Day Outlook: Flows are forecasted to continue to rise over the next couple of days before they begin to drop and clarity improves.
NEW FORK RIVER:
Flow Rate:
Big Piney (1770 CFS)
Water Clarity: Off Color to Dirty
Water Temp: Mid 40s to low 50s
5 Day Outlook: Expect flows to begin to drop and clarity to improve over the next week.
GREEN RIVER BELOW LAKE FONTENELLE (TAILWATER SECTION):
Flow Rate: Below Fontenelle Dam (1930 CFS)
Water Clarity: Good
Water Temp: 52
5 Day Outlook: No planned dam release change over the next few days. This is a great option for the next few days with runoff happening on the upper Green river.

June 3, 2025 Fishing Outlook & Conditions
Imagine That Expeditions Tip of the Week:
Runoff is in full swing. Our tip of the week is to wait and find water with good enough visibility (hard to find right now), or wait a few days to let the river settle a bit to increase your chances of having a good day. If you are going out during runoff, throw streamers, and be safe!
Hatches: Midges, BWOs, PMDs, Caddis.
Best Time to Fish: Run-off is in full swing. The rivers are dirty, and should continue to rise for the next few days. Expect another bump in flows before the end of next week.
Best Stretch: Below Fontenelle Dam to Slate Creek; Town to Airport
Best Access: Slate Creek (tailwater stretch)
GREEN RIVER:
Flow Rate:
Warren Bridge (1690 CFS)
La Barge ( 6170 CFS)
Water Clarity: Very dirty
Water Temp: High 40s to low 50s
5 Day Outlook: Flows are forecasted to continue to rise over the next couple of days before they begin to drop and clarity improves.
NEW FORK RIVER:
Flow Rate:
Big Piney (3820 CFS)
Water Clarity: Dirty
Water Temp: Mid 40s to low 50s
5 Day Outlook: Expect flows to begin to drop and clarity to improve over the next week.
GREEN RIVER BELOW LAKE FONTENELLE (TAILWATER SECTION):
Flow Rate: Below Fontenelle Dam (1930 CFS)
Water Clarity: Good
Water Temp: 52
5 Day Outlook: No planned dam release change over the next few days. This is a great option for the next few days with runoff happening on the upper Green river.
